Interventions

Control group:Induction: IV Sufentanil 0.1 µg/kg, then 30s later slow IV Ciprofol 0.3 mg/kg for sedation
start endoscopy when CSI < 60. Maintenance: supplemental Ciprofol 0.1–0.2 mg/kg as needed based on CSI and vitals to maintain CSI 40–60.
experimental group:Induction: IV Esketamine 0.25 mg/kg for analgesia, followed 30s later by slow IV of Ciprofol 0.3 mg/kg for sedation
endoscopy starts when CSI <60. Maintenance: supplemental Ciprofol 0.1–0.2 mg/kg as needed based on CSI and vitals to maintain CSI 40–60.

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Patients scheduled for painless gastrointestinal endoscopy; 2. Aged >= 65 years; 3. Any gender; 4. Body mass index (BMI) between 18 and 28 kg/m²; 5. The American Society of Anesthesiologists (ASA) as class II to III.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. History of allergy to any drug used in this study; 2. Patients with psychiatric disorders; 3. History of chronic use or abuse of anesthetic, sedative, or analgesic medications; 4. Severe dysfunction of major organs; 5. Any other condition deemed by the investigators as inappropriate for participation in this trial.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
incidence of hypotension;

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Stroke volume (SV);Resting Visual Analogue Scale pain score during the recovery period;Respiratory rate (RR);Cardiac output(CO);Incidence of hypertension;Pulse oxygen saturation(SpO2);Mean arterial pressure(MAP);Postoperative nausea and vomiting and dizziness;Satisfaction with anesthesia of both patients and endoscopists;Time-related parameters;Heart rate (HR);Coughing, hiccups, body movement, and confusion;Injection pain;Systemic vascular resistance(SVR);Sinus bradycardia;Respiratory depression;
